Rosedale, also known as Frew's Folly, is a historic plantation house located at Charlotte, Mecklenburg County, North Carolina. It was built about 1815, and is a Federal style frame dwelling. It consists of a 2+12-story, three bay by two bay, central block flanked by 1+12-story wings. It is sheathed in molded weatherboard and rests on a stone basement. Each section has a gable roof. The central block is flanked by exterior brick chimneys.[2]

It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1972.[1]

The restored house and gardens are open to the public.
